: New Leather Seats in the B14
praedet 08-03-2007, 11:20 PM Well, I just finished installing the two front seats and the cusion in the rear. The covers are black leather w/ a charcoal suede insert. The suede actually seems lighter than it is in the flash.

While I was doing the covers I put in seat heaters for each seat. The only thing left to do is to do the back portion of the rear seats and to install the seat heater switches. I delayed doing the back in the back seat because my amp is installed on the back side. The wrinkles should gradually go away with a few applications of leather conditioner combined with the cover breaking in :D

T's as in Infiniti G20T, touring edition only model with black leathers.
ImTwoosxy 08-12-2007, 01:49 PM Does anyone knows if the G20T leather backseat will fit my 98 200sx SE-R?
HellFire 08-12-2007, 02:29 PM Yes, it will- the bottom portion goes in without a hitch... you just need to have folding back seats stock... and a grinder. ;)
